    罗西尼《小庄严弥撒》


    (Petite Messe solennelle) 罗西尼作于1864年的《小庄严弥撒》无疑是音乐史上对宗教礼拜仪式最有天赋的贡献。“小”是一种谦恭的评价。乐思的结构和旋律的节奏上闪烁着智慧的灵光,这是罗西尼内心世界的真诚呼唤,他以一种极其和谐的姿态契合着19世纪的时代足迹。从音乐的自发交融、自由律动和自然流向的角度看,这个版本都有其不可替代的长处。歌唱本身就如此动人,再加上如此有魅力的合唱团演绎,使音乐具有不可抗拒的力量,录音也非常迷人。 这首《小庄严弥撒》既不小,也不庄严,虽然非常美,可绝不虔诚。罗西尼在总谱上附加了他写给上帝的一封信:“这是我可怜的小弥撒曲,”他又写道:“用了些技巧,一点心思,如此而已。感谢主,请准许我进天堂。” 演唱者:Margaret Marshall; Alfreda Hodgson; Robert Tear; Malcolm King 《企鹅》两星

    雷斯皮基《博蒂切利三幅画》


    (Trittico botticelliano) 《波提切利的三幅画》开始构思于1927年。长期以来,雷斯皮基不断地从中世纪到巴洛克的艺术风格中吸收营养,当他在佛洛伦萨看到文艺复兴时代画家波提切利的三幅绘画作品《春》、《三圣朝拜》和《维纳斯的诞生》时,便被深深地吸引了,触发了他创作的灵感,于是创作了这套为小乐队的《波提切利的三幅画》。第一曲《春》会让人联想到鸟儿的歌唱,和新发嫩叶摩挲的瑟瑟声响;第二曲《三圣朝拜》隐含了一个典型的主显节赞美诗曲调“哦来吧,哦来吧埃玛纽尔(Emmanuel)”;第三曲《维纳斯的诞生》是一支妩媚的乐曲,伴随柔和轻摇的乐声,仿佛唤起了荡漾的波浪,和轻柔的海风。


    雷斯皮基《基督耶稣颂歌》


    (Lauda per la Natività del Signore) 介绍转自http://www.osscs.org/notes/respighi_laud.html Respighi's cantata


    Lauda per la Natività del Signore


    , a setting of a text by the 13th century Franciscan friar Jacopone da Todi, was composed in 1930; it was first performed on November 22 of that year in Siena, under the direction of the composer. In addition to three vocal soloists and chorus, the work is scored for 2 flutes (one doubling piccolo), oboe, English horn, 2 bassoons, triangle, and piano (four hands). The


    Lauda per la Natività del Signore


    (or


    Laud for the Nativity


    ) is a beautiful pastoral work that depicts the nativity of Jesus as the shepherds might have seen it. Respighi employs several archaic forms and devices: madrigals ("Contenti ne andremo"), Monteverdi-like arioso ("Seignor tu sei descieso"), some plainchant, and even a touch of fugue in the "Gloria" section. In addition to chorus, a small wind orchestra and piano, the work features three soloists: soprano ("The Angel"), mezzo-soprano ("Mary"), and tenor ("The Shepherd"). The Lauda is based on a text by Jacopone da Todi, a 13th-century Franciscan poet who was originally a successful practitioner of the law. In 1267 he married a deeply religious noblewoman who did penance for her all-too-worldly husband. The next year when Jacopo insisted that she attend a public tournament against her wishes, his wife was killed when the stands in which she sat collapsed. Following this tragic event, the devastated Jacopo abandoned his profession and his belongings, joined the Franciscan order after a decade of penance, and became a writer of laude (psalms), of which he composed some 200. The famous hymn Stabat Mater Dolorosa is thought to be one of his numerous passionate, mystical poems. He was eventually excommunicated because of his participation in the Spiritual movement, which called for the Church to embrace the ideal of total poverty, and he was imprisoned in 1298 for signing a manifesto against the pope. He was released in 1303 and withdrew to a hermitage, devoting the last three years of his life to composing mystical poems, and dying on Christmas day in 1306. Respighi dedicated his


    Lauda per la Natività del Signore


    to Count Guido Chigi Saracini, founder of the Accademia Chigiana in Siena. The work received its premiere in the count's palace on St. Cecilia's Day, 1930, performed by the Piccolo Coro di Santa Cecilia under the direction of the composer; Elsa Respighi sang the role of Mary. A month later, on December 26, the work was first performed in Rome. 演唱者:Robert Tear; Jill Gomez; Meriel Dickinson 《企鹅》三星
